My buddy just bought a 1987 Tecate-4. I need some info on
who makes pipes for them, shops that know how to tweak
those motors real good, how hard would it be to drop a KX500
motor in it, and are the Tecate motors the exact same as
the dirtbike motor of the same year or are they different??
If they are different, can a KX250 cylinder be put on a
Tecate-4 bottom end??

i used to own a tecate with a 2000 KX cylinder on it. The KX's run a 72mm stroke with slightly smaller piston(tecate runs 70mm stroke) so for it to work properly you can use a 86 or 87 KX crank and rod. You have to use the head off of the KX cause it is shaped differently due to not having the extra water jacket like the tecate ingine does. I had a LA sleeve big bore 300 kit in it with a good port job and was putting out around 65HP. But before you go getting into more power the tecates suspension barely handles the power it has now so different shocks,swing arm(+1 or 2), and longer +3 A arms should be the first investment on the bike.
